Description

Bobby Morrill is a solo acoustic performer covering music from palm trees to shamrocks, and everything in between. He performs folk to soft rock, rowdy Irish pub songs, and summertime beach favorites. He performs playing guitar, harmonica, and vocals.
The difference between Bobby and other performers is the fact that YOU PICK THE SONGS!!! With a repertoire of over 350 songs and 80 Irish tunes, he takes requests all night long! Songlists are passed out at the beginning and the rest can be up to you and your guests. It can go from John Denver to Tom Petty, Irish Rovers to Violent Femmes. Want to hear a '70s one-hit wonder? He's your man!
Bobby Morrill performs regularly in bars, corporate functions, and private parties all around the area. He has opened for Irish performer Tommy Makem, and has played at New England Parrothead Conventions. Clad in Hawaiian shirts, he can make any event a party.
